毕业论文前期报告 毕业论文题目:《解读走出非洲中的女性主义叙事技巧》 学生姓名:张晨蕾 学号:088453 班级:英语C081 指导教师:井媛 职称:讲师 报告提交日期:2012, 3,22 前期报告内容 Karen Blixen was born on April 17, 1885, to parents who were vaguely connected with the Danish aristocracy in northern Denmark. She was long interested in writing, and published a few short stories at age twenty-two under the name, Osceola. It was after having stayed on her coffee farm in Ngong for seventeen years then returned home and was living with her family that Dinesen began to write earnestly. She adopted the pen name, Isak Dinesen, the term Isak being the Hebrew word for one who laughs. (SparkNotes)Her first collection in English was?Seven Gothic Tales?published in 1934, which secured Dinesens reputation under her new name and was well received in both America and England. In 1935 and 1936, Dinesen wrote?Out of Africa,?which was an immediate success. Her later publications include Winter Tales?in 1942,?Last Tales?in 1957, and?Shadows in the Grass?in 1961. She died in 1962 in?Runstedlund. Isak Dinesen longed to be a storyteller,?as she once expressed in an interview, her true ambition was to “tell stories, beautiful stories.” The book of Out of Africa is not written strictly according to the traditional chronological sequence, but is in an anecdotal fashion, made up of many stories pertaining to certain people on the farm or even some wild animals in Africa she had came across during her stay in Africa, which is a semblance of the Arabian Nights narrated by Scherherzade.?The whole novel is made up of five parts, which are respectively “Kamante and Lulu”, “A Shooting Accident on the Farm”, “Visitors to the Farm”, “From an Immigrant’s Notebook”, and “Farewell to the Farm”. The initial four parts present with her evoked admiration of the exotic and original natural sceneries, strapping wild animals that know how to keep absolute silence, and unsophisticated natives thinking and behaving in a particularly original way in Africa
